Dollar exchanges for N1,600.44 after stunning market rally

The Naira appreciated on Monday, May 12, 2025, closing at N1,600.44 per US dollar on the official foreign exchange market, according to data published by the Central Bank of Nigeria (CBN).

This marks a gain of N5.71 or 0.35 per cent compared to the previous rate of N1,606.15 per dollar recorded on Friday, May 9.

The Naira had shown signs of recovery toward the end of last week, rebounding from earlier losses.

On Thursday, May 8, the exchange rate stood at N1,609.64, before strengthening by N3.48 to end Friday at N1,606.15.

Monday’s appreciation continues the Naira’s positive momentum, offering a potential signal of stabilisation in the foreign exchange market after recent volatility.

Analysts attribute the currency’s improvement to sustained policy measures by the Central Bank, improved market liquidity, and increased foreign exchange inflows.

Market watchers will be monitoring whether the trend continues throughout the week as the CBN maintains tight monetary policies to support the currency and control inflation. (NAN)
